I'm so pleased with how these cards turned out. The inks are all Distress Oxide inks and the sentiment are stamped with my WPlus9 Hand Lettered Hello which I then fussy cut out. The backgrounds are stamped using my The Greetery Print Shop Fresh Floral stamp and stencil and the tiny flowers were created using my The Greetery Alphabuds stamps and dies. The card base and the sentiment strip were all ink blended with Distress Oxides as well. All in all, a lot of crafty fun!
